Xianning is renowned for its therapeutic hot springs. Many resorts combine luxurious accommodation having direct access to mineral-rich pools.
Swimwear, towel, change of clothes, toiletries, waterproof phone bag, and a reusable water bottle.
Hydrate frequently, avoid prolonged soaking, shower before and after, and consider a light meal prior to visiting.

Choose reputable accommodations. Keep valuables secure. Report any concerns to staff promptly.
Foreigners must register their stay with local authorities, usually handled by hotels upon check-in.

Although some hotel staff speak English, having a translation app is very helpful for general interactions.
Mobile payment (WeChat Pay, Alipay) is dominant within China. Credit cards are accepted at larger establishments.
